LaTexDraw

LaTexDraw is a specialized drawing editor for creating LaTeX PSTricks code, offering vector drawing tools and direct LaTeX code generation. Ideal for developers and academics needing precise diagrams in LaTeX documents.

LaTexDraw is a drawing editor that generates LaTeX PSTricks code for vector graphics.

Pros

  • + Specific functionality for LaTeX PSTricks code generation
  • + Vector drawing tools for precise diagrams
  • + Open-source under GPL-3.0

Cons

  • - Lack of auto-updates
  • - Open issues affecting functionality

Pulsar

Pulsar is a community-driven, highly customizable text editor built with JavaScript. It offers extensive extensibility and customization options, making it ideal for developers who prefer a hackable and flexible coding environment.

Pulsar provides a text editing environment with support for extensions and customization.

Pros

  • + Highly customizable and extensible
  • + Community-driven with active development
  • + Built with modern JavaScript and web technologies

Cons

  • - Confusing name due to other projects also named Pulsar
  • - Open issues, particularly with syntax highlighting
